Buttonizer develops a web-widget communication platform centered on its call, chat, and contact button product, which integrates into customer websites and applications. The recurring vulnerability signal reflects the product's role as a client-facing web component, with observed exposures centered on cross-site scripting and related input-handling issues in page generation.
